seiton

The seiton (整頓) tidies up your AWS Resources.

Installation

Add this line to your application's Gemfile:

gem 'seiton'

And then execute:

$ bundle

Or install it yourself as:

$ gem install seiton

Usage

help

$ bundle exec seiton --help
Commands:
  seiton ec2_snapshot    # Delete the EC2 Snapshot.
  seiton eip             # Delete the Elastic IP.
  seiton help [COMMAND]  # Describe available commands or one specific command
  seiton instance        # Delete the EC2 Instance.
  seiton rds_snapshot    # Delete the RDS Snapshot.
  seiton sqs_queue       # Delete the SQS Queue.
  seiton version         # Print the version number.

Delete EC2 AMI

help

$ bundle exec seiton --help ami
Usage:
  seiton ami

Options:
  -b, [--before-datetime=BEFORE_DATETIME]  # Specify the date and time for deletion (delete resources before the specified date and time.)
  -i, [--ignores=one two three]            # Specify resources to be undeleted (you can specify multiple resources).
  -c, [--check], [--no-check]              # Check the resources to be deleted.

Delete the EC2 AMI.

check

bundle exec seiton ami --before-datetime=2020/01/01 --check

delete

bundle exec seiton ami --before-datetime=2020/01/01

ignore

bundle exec seiton ami --before-datetime=2020/01/01 --ignores=xxxx yyyy zzzz

Testing for delete complete

bundle exec rake check:ec2_images    # AMI 
bundle exec rake check:ec2_snapshots # Snapshot

Development

After checking out the repo, run bin/setup to install dependencies. You can also run bin/console for an interactive prompt that will allow you to experiment. Run bundle exec seiton to use the gem in this directory, ignoring other installed copies of this gem.

To install this gem onto your local machine, run bundle exec rake install. To release a new version, update the version number in version.rb, and then run bundle exec rake release, which will create a git tag for the version, push git commits and tags, and push the .gem file to rubygems.org.
